'Desktop effects could not be enabled"
I bumped into this after a few updates a month or so ago and am looking into fixing it now.
My graphics card is an Intel Mobile GM965/GL960. The effects worked great with it at one point. I'm not really sure what happened aside from that they stopped working after some updates.

You probably updated the kernel or something and the video drivers might need to be rebuilt. I would suggest that you do a full system update including the video drivers, if applicable.
